Hyderabad: In a unique tribute to India’s unity in diversity this Independence Day, The World at Jubilee Hills has come up with a novel musical campaign that brings together 50 sounds from across the country to create a melody to the tune of Jana Gana Mana.

Conceptualised and created by Chennai-based ‘Be Positive 24 Innovation Design ‘, the new campaign uses more than 50 distinct sounds captured from across the country: the sound of a rocket launching, a passing train, birds, school bells, temple bells, streets, people, musical instruments, nature and movement, to together become one song in the tune of the national anthem.


“We recorded over 100 sounds and spent weeks experimenting with them, selecting the ones that could come together musically and meaningfully. The sound and film went through more than 35 iterations. It took us nearly 100 days and multiple partners to put everything together,” said Abhishek D Shah, Founder, Be Positive 24 Innovation Design.

The campaign film went live on The World at Jubilee Hills’ YouTube channel on Wednesday. The campaign will be further extended through an influencer-led activation, bringing relevant creators and pages into the conversation and taking this musical tribute to India’s unity and diversity to a wider audience.

“India is our home, and this is a musical tribute to our beautiful home on her birthday. As a developer, we have always tried to create delight through innovation. We wanted to do something that was simple in thought, but powerful in emotion. We know that the world is listening to India,” said Sidharth Reddy Indukuri, CEO, The World at Jubilee Hills.
